Check Your Leather
Picked up my holsters that were in closet.45 belt holster was hard as a brick! Checked the others and they were fine.....Bianchi or SafariLand......the quality of leather does make a big difference! Spent a hour with saddle soap and even the 45 holster....unknown hand made are fine once again.Dang it, I check these often.

Yeah I found a fillet knife of mine the other day with a leather sheath that was hard as a rock. Saddle soap saved it, but you do have to keep an eye on them now and then. Weird thing is this is a factory sheath and it hardened up. Laying right beside it was a old butcher knife in a sheath that I made when I was six out of saddle leather. The old saddle leather sheath is still just as fine as the day I made it.

All good points
I keep after my leather slings, holsters and boots with Neatsfoot Oil and Mink Oil. Those products really work. All the best...
